It's now a lot cheaper to get a COVID-19 nasal swab test at SEHA's (Abu Dhabi Health Services Company) screening centres across the UAE.
The cost has been slashed from AED 370 to AED 250.
SEHA added that the test is still free of charge for people with chronic diseases, pregnant women, people of determination, as well as UAE citizens and their domestic workers.
It's also free for people aged 50 and above, in addition to those displaying symptoms, and those who have come into contact with positive cases.
SEHA currently operates a network of over 20 COVID-19 screening centres across the UAE.
